WKAR NewsTalk continues to be your destination for BBC Newshour, BBC World, Current State with Reginald Hardwick, Current Sports with Al Martin, Ondas En Español with El Chayo, plus Morning Edition and All Things Considered. 24/7 on 94.5 FM Listerners in East Lansing and Meridian Township can now tune in to WKAR NewsTalk 24 hours day, thanks to an FCC project aimed at enabling AM stations to broadcast at night using FM translators. For those in range (an estimated 50,000 listeners) the service can be heard on 94.5 FM. 9 STATION NEWS MSUFCU Awards $250K for WKAR Family WKAR Public Media was awarded $250,000 from MSU Federal Credit Union to grow WKAR Family, the station's educational initiative, and to expand experiential learning opportunities for MSU students. The award will be spread over a five-year period. "This is a transformative gift for WKAR," said Susi Elkins, general manager and director of broadcasting for WKAR. "We are grateful to MSUFCU for their commitment to education and their belief in our ability to make a difference with their support."
